December 2006 / January  2007 Visit and Training: YEDEM, Freetown, Sierra Leone:

A team from Develop Africa, Inc. visited YEDEM, Freetown, Sierra Leone.  Team members were Sylvester Renner, President and Dr. Jasmine Renner, Development Director.  During the visit, the team sponsored and provided 2 days of training - Introductory and Advanced Microsoft Word.  This training covered features such as page layout, bullets and numbering, borders and shading, tables etc.  On overview of the Windows Operating system was also given for participants who were entirely new to computers.  Training was offered at the iEARN facilities, Stadium Hostel, Freetown, Sierra Leone - January 5th-6th, 2007.

The team additionally provided training on web page design to YEDEM.  Training materials, web page design software and links to online tutorials were made available to YEDEM.  The web page design training was offered as part of a transition process to enable YEDEM to manage and update its own website. YEDEM's current website (www.yedem.org) was designed and created by a Develop Africa volunteer.  On-going support is being offered to ensure complete sustainability and enhancements to the site.   View pictures...
